Position Summary:

The Field Service Account Manager oversees a portfolio of assigned customers, develop new business from existing clients and actively maintain a high quality of service and support. This position will answer client queries and identify new business opportunities among existing customers. The Field Service Account Manager collaborates with our sales team while keeping our clients satisfied and engaged with our products and services.

Essential Job Functions (include but are not limited to):

Serve as the lead point of contact for assigned customer accounts

Ability to develop trusted customer relationships with a positive, patient, and friendly manner, utilizing good interpersonal skills

Implementation and configuration of proprietary software and hardware

Onsite installations, process development and customer training

Ensure the timely and successful delivery of our products, solutions, and services according to customer needs and objectives

Develop new business with existing clients and identify areas of improvement within the customer environment

Collaborate with sales team to identify and grow opportunities within territory

Document customer equipment and usage

Demonstrate professionalism when representing the company in all communications with internal and external customers and vendors

Attention to detail and the ability to work independently

Troubleshoot and diagnose problems, at a wide variety of customer sites, in conjunction with RES team members using various communication resources (phone, email, app, web, in person)

Track customer calls and create required reports

Follows all company policies and procedures

Complete and demonstrate a full understanding of ongoing training concepts and applications
